Winter Tires in Toronto
Toronto averages 122 cm of snowfall annually. The city's salt-heavy road treatment is tough on tires and rims. Winter tires with 3PMSF certification are strongly recommended from mid-October through April.
Most Ontario insurers offer a 2–5% premium discount for running certified winter tires between October and April. Ask your broker for details after installation.

Do I need winter tires in Toronto, Ontario?›
Winter tires are not legally mandatory in Ontario, but most insurers offer a 2–5% discount for running certified winter tires between October and April. Given Toronto's average 122 cm of annual snowfall, winter tires dramatically improve safety on the 401, DVP, and city streets.
